    Thompson Camel 4 yard Box Pleat Tartan Hiker

    A couple weeks ago Tartan Hiker put up a kilt for sale, the kilt happens to be a 4 yard box pleat with velcro fasteners in the Thompson Camel tartan, even though this tartan has been appropriated by Burburry I have always liked the way it looks. I decided that it would be the perfect kilt for air travel due to the velcro straps, it may even be good for car travel as it's a box pleat lightweight fabric. As well as all that I have been known to go for a hike and this kilt will work very well for summer hikes. I fear that it will not see the light of day for a while as we are into winter up here, however I was able to get a few pictures this morning when it came, this is straight out of the box so please excuse the wrinkles.

    I've been interested in Thompson Camel for a long time, as Thompson is part of the "family" but always been put off it because of the"popular" or "Chav" associations,,, sorry Glen!But it doesn't look bad at all!!

    And actually Camel Thompson and Burberry are not the same just very similar, Burbery has tried to restrict the Thompson... but that was justaggressive trading... see this article http://findarticles.com/p/articles/m...8/ai_n12582587
